What Is the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A)?
The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) is one of the most respected regulatory bodies in the online gambling industry. Established in 2001, it oversees the licensing and regulation of both land-based and online casinos. The MGA ensures that operators adhere to strict security, fairness, and responsible gaming policies.
As of 2024, there are over 350 active MGA-licensed casinos, serving millions of players worldwide, including those from the UK. The regulator enforces rules on player protection, anti-money laundering (AML), and financial transparency. 1. Check the Casino’s Footer
Reputable casinos display their licensing information at the bottom of their homepage. Look for a statement such as "Licensed by the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A)" along with a license number.
2. Visit the Official MGA Website
The MGA maintains a public register of all its licensed operators. You can visit the official website at www.mga.org.mt and use the search function to verify if the casino is listed.
3. Verify the License Number
Each licensed casino is assigned a unique license number. Cross-check this number with the MGA database to ensure it matches the official records.
4. Look for MGA Certification Seals
Most licensed casinos display the MGA logo on their site. Clicking on this logo should redirect you to the official MGA verification page, confirming the casino’s active status.
5. Check for Player Complaints
If a casino has numerous complaints related to delayed payments or unfair gaming practices, it might not be a trustworthy platform. Websites like Trustpilot and casino forums can provide insight into player experiences.
